摘  要:对分离自东北蔬菜保护地土壤的一株拮抗菌株HVG60进行了形态学特征、培养特性、生理生化特征分析以及分子生物学鉴定。结果表明,链霉菌HVG60菌落圆形,气丝稀疏不发达,顶端直线型、大环状或松散敞环螺旋状,基丝发达,多分支;聚类分析表明,菌株HVG60与教酒链霉菌、拒霉素链霉菌、美浓链霉菌、纳塔尔链霉菌和橄榄产色链霉菌的同源性均较高,达98%,但又有所差别,最终将菌株HVG60确定为链霉菌属的一个新种,命名为瓜类链霉菌。The morphological, cultural, physiological, biochemical and bio-molecular characteristics of the strain HVG60 isolated from the soil samples of greenhouse in the Northeast of China were analyzed. The results showed that the colony of the strain HVG60 was round, the aerial mycelia were sparse with straight head, big ring or loose spiral forms. The substrate mycelium developed well and had branches. The homology analysis showed that its 16S rDNA shared 98% identity with Streptomyces chartreusis, S. resistomycificus, S. minoensis, S. natalensis, S. olivochromogenes. But its culture characters, morphological, physiological, biochemical and bio-molecular characters were different from them. As a result, the strain HVG60 as a new species of genus Streptomyces, Streptomyces cucumarinurn sp. nov. was identified.
